About Win May

Win May is a scholar working on Public Health, Environmental and Occupational Health, Family Practice, General Health Professions, Molecular Biology and Sociology and Political Science, having authored 40 papers that have together received 1.9k indexed citations. Recurring topics across this work include Innovations in Medical Education (13 papers), Clinical Reasoning and Diagnostic Skills (7 papers), Sarcoma Diagnosis and Treatment (3 papers), Retinoids in leukemia and cellular processes (3 papers), Simulation-Based Education in Healthcare (2 papers), Cultural Competency in Health Care (2 papers), Diversity and Career in Medicine (2 papers) and Health Sciences Research and Education (2 papers). The work is most often cited by research in Family Practice (61 citations), Pulmonary and Respiratory Medicine (643 citations), Pathology and Forensic Medicine (194 citations), Public Health, Environmental and Occupational Health (298 citations) and Oncology (234 citations). Win May has collaborated with scholars based in United States, Switzerland and United Kingdom. Frequent co-authors include Christopher T. Denny, Lynn Lunsford, Stephen L. Lessnick, Brian C. Lewis, Joo Hyun Park, Gilles Thomas, Jessica Zucman‐Rossi, Olivier Delattre, Mikhail L. Gishizky and Benjamin S. Braun. Their work appears in journals such as Medical Teacher, Academic Medicine, Oncogene, Journal of General Internal Medicine and Cytogenetic and Genome Research.
